更改 RHEL7 或者 CentOS 7 的网卡名称
发表于:2025-12-04 作者:千家信息网编辑
千家信息网最后更新 2025年12月04日,导读本文档介绍更改 RHEL7 或者 CentOS 7 的网卡名称的方法,按照以下步骤来操作就可以实现。一、网卡配置文件名称重命名为eth0 (也可以改为其他名称)[root@Jaking11 ~]#
千家信息网最后更新 2025年12月04日更改 RHEL7 或者 CentOS 7 的网卡名称
一、网卡配置文件名称重命名为eth0 (也可以改为其他名称)
| 导读 | 本文档介绍更改 RHEL7 或者 CentOS 7 的网卡名称的方法,按照以下步骤来操作就可以实现。 |
[root@Jaking11 ~]# ifconfigens33: flags=4163mtu 1500 inet 192.168.10.11 netmask 255.255.255.0 broadcast 192.168.10.255 inet6 fe80::250:56ff:fe29:eae prefixlen 64 scopeid 0x20 ether 00:50:56:29:0e:ae txqueuelen 1000 (Ethernet) RX packets 132 bytes 14492 (14.1 KiB) RX errors 0 dropped 0 overruns 0 frame 0 TX packets 115 bytes 13105 (12.7 KiB) T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0lo: flags=73mtu 65536 inet 127.0.0.1 netmask 255.0.0.0 inet6 ::1 prefixlen 128 scopeid 0x10loop txqueuelen 1000 (Local Loopback) RX packets 140 bytes 11204 (10.9 KiB) RX errors 0 dropped 0 overruns 0 frame 0 TX packets 140 bytes 11204 (10.9 KiB) T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0[root@Jaking11 ~]# [root@Jaking11 ~]# cd /etc/sysconfig/network-scripts/[root@Jaking11 network-scripts]# lsifcfg-ens33 ifdown-ppp ifup-eth ifup-sitifcfg-lo ifdown-routes ifup-ippp ifup-Teamifdown ifdown-sit ifup-ipv6 ifup-TeamPortifdown-bnep ifdown-Team ifup-isdn ifup-tunnelifdown-eth ifdown-TeamPort ifup-plip ifup-wirelessifdown-ippp ifdown-tunnel ifup-plusb init.ipv6-globalifdown-ipv6 ifup ifup-post network-functionsifdown-isdn ifup-aliases ifup-ppp network-functions-ipv6ifdown-post ifup-bnep ifup-routes[root@Jaking11 network-scripts]# mv ifcfg-ens33 ifcfg-eth0[root@Jaking11 network-scripts]# vim ifcfg-eth0 TYPE=EthernetPROXY_METHOD=noneBROWSER_ONLY=noBOOTPROTO=staticDEFROUTE=yesIPV4_FAILURE_FATAL=noNAME=eth0DEVICE=eth0ONBOOT=yesIPADDR=192.168.10.11GATEWAY=192.168.10.2NETMASK=255.255.255.0二、禁用网卡命名规则
此功能通过
/etc/default/grub
文件来控制,要禁用此功能,在文件中加入
"net.ifnames=0 biosdevname=0"
即可
[root@Jaking11 network-scripts]# vim /etc/default/grub GRUB_TIMEOUT=5GRUB_DISTRIBUTOR="$(sed 's, release .*$,,g' /etc/system-release)"GRUB_DEFAULT=savedGRUB_DISABLE_SUBMENU=trueGRUB_TERMINAL_OUTPUT="console"GRUB_CMDLINE_LINUX="crashkernel=auto rd.lvm.lv=centos/root rd.lvm.lv=centos/swap rhgb quiet net.ifnames=0 biosdevname=0"GRUB_DISABLE_RECOVERY="true"三、添加udev网卡规则
在/etc/udev/rules.d目录中创建一个网卡规则70-persistent-net.rules文件,在文件中写入以下参数:
SUBSYSTEM=="net",ACTION=="add",DRIVERS=="?*",ATTR{address}=="需要修改名称的网卡MAC地址",ATTR{type}=="1" ,KERNEL=="eth*",NAME="eth0"参考配置:
[root@Jaking11 rules.d]# vim 70-persistent-net.rulesSUBSYSTEM=="net",ACTION=="add",DRIVERS=="?*",ATTR{address}=="00:50:56:29:0e:ae",ATTR{type}=="1" ,KERNEL=="eth*",NAME="eth0"执行grub2-mkconfig -o /boot/grub2/grub.cfg 命令生成更新grub配置参数[root@Jaking11 rules.d]# grub2-mkconfig -o /boot/grub2/grub.cfgGenerating grub configuration file ...Found linux image: /boot/vmlinuz-3.10.0-957.el7.x86_64Found initrd image: /boot/initramfs-3.10.0-957.el7.x86_64.imgFound linux image: /boot/vmlinuz-0-rescue-fe49b659ccb940fa8d260a5897c0b08aFound initrd image: /boot/initramfs-0-rescue-fe49b659ccb940fa8d260a5897c0b08a.imgdone重启 Linux系统后验证网卡名称是否更改成功
[root@Jaking11 ~]# ifconfigeth0: flags=4163mtu 1500 inet 192.168.10.11 netmask 255.255.255.0 broadcast 192.168.10.255 inet6 fe80::250:56ff:fe29:eae prefixlen 64 scopeid 0x20 ether 00:50:56:29:0e:ae txqueuelen 1000 (Ethernet) RX packets 86 bytes 10889 (10.6 KiB) RX errors 0 dropped 0 overruns 0 frame 0 TX packets 95 bytes 10828 (10.5 KiB) T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0lo: flags=73mtu 65536 inet 127.0.0.1 netmask 255.0.0.0 inet6 ::1 prefixlen 128 scopeid 0x10loop txqueuelen 1000 (Local Loopback) RX packets 0 bytes 0 (0.0 B) RX errors 0 dropped 0 overruns 0 frame 0 TX packets 0 bytes 0 (0.0 B) T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0总结
以上就是更改 RHEL7 或者 CentOS 7 的网卡名称的方法,最后看到 eth0 说明网卡名称更改成功!
本文原创地址: https://www.linuxprobe.com/rhel7-centos7-network.html
网卡
名称
文件
规则
配置
成功
功能
参数
地址
方法
命令
导读本
就是
文件名
文档
步骤
目录
系统
中创
中加
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
上海常规软件开发定制报价表
采购服务器及信息安全设备
酒店网络安全管理报告
服务器怎么带宠物我的世界
angix服务器
服务器ip写死在js里
数据库数据回写进文件
转基因检测方法数据库系统
软件开发流程有ASPICE
邱县县委网络安全和信息化
java处理数据库表分页
电大数据库应用技术期末
理工大学网络技术
了解no-sql数据库
网络安全无小事的下一句
制造业软件开发公司
黑医美共享资质数据库
神农架靠谱的软件开发团队
liunx服务器实验环境配置
软件开发 怎么提交测试
广州地产中介软件开发公司
企业网络安全解决方案
4G接入电力网络安全方案
北京创冠智能网络技术有限公司
深圳市鸿创网络技术开发
重庆便民平台软件开发公司
亳州电力软件开发哪家好
神农架靠谱的软件开发团队
工会会员转入数据库
构建网络安全演讲稿